Output 45d4a860eeb7a91b2b534837504ae3fe518e208325260424521c9041c7642436:1

value
25907
script pubkey
OP_HASH160 OP_PUSHBYTES_20 946d42dcd2807e05229e7ec1727b1a8f4be586e0 OP_EQUAL
address
3FDppXxt7aH3Ktn2J9HmdVshnNRyxY2yyB
transaction
45d4a860eeb7a91b2b534837504ae3fe518e208325260424521c9041c7642436
confirmations
412674
spent
true